Le Vieux Mûrier, the new generation of Crozes-Hermitage
Florian Buit, between Rhone tradition and a contemporary vision
In Larnage, in the heart of Crozes-Hermitage, Florian Buit founded Le Vieux Mûrier after a journey that took him to Burgundy, with Jean-Louis Chave in the Northern Rhone, and then to Australia. Back on the family estate, he chose to vinify himself the grapes that were previously destined for the cooperative cellar. Today, the estate covers about 17 hectares.
Precise and elegant Crozes-Hermitage wines
The estate mainly works with Syrah, but also with Marsanne and Roussanne, employing sustainable viticulture and significant manual labor. The wines prioritize finesse, freshness, and the expression of Crozes-Hermitage granite rather than power. These are straightforward, delightful cuvées, highly representative of the revival of the Northern Rhone.
